Unity के लिए Firebase को समझना

Firebase का इस्तेमाल करके Unity प्रोजेक्ट को डेवलप करते समय, आपको ऐसे कॉन्सेप्ट जो Firebase के लिए अनजान या खास हैं. इस पेज का मकसद आपको या ऐसे सवालों के जवाब पाएं. इनसे आपको ज़्यादा जानकारी के लिए संसाधनों के लिंक मिल जाएंगे.

अगर आपका इसके बारे में कोई सवाल है, तो बेझिझक हमारे किसी ऑनलाइन समुदाय पर जाएं विषय जो इस पेज पर शामिल नहीं है. हम इस पेज पर नए विषयों की जानकारी भी अपडेट करेंगे इसलिए, समय-समय पर देखते रहें कि क्या हमने वह विषय जोड़ा है जिसके बारे में आपको जानना है इसके बारे में!

प्लैटफ़ॉर्म के हिसाब से Firebase लाइब्रेरी सहायता

नीचे दी गई टेबल में बताया गया है कि कौनसी Firebase लाइब्रेरी प्लैटफ़ॉर्म. फ़िलहाल, डेस्कटॉप प्लैटफ़ॉर्म सिर्फ़ आधिकारिक तौर पर डेवलपमेंट वर्कफ़्लो को आसान बनाने के लिए Unity एडिटर.

प्लैटफ़ॉर्म Android iOS टीवीओएस macOS
(बीटा)
Windows
(बीटा)
Linux
(बीटा)
A/B टेस्टिंग v10.4.0+
Analytics v10.4.0+
App Distribution v10.4.0+
पुष्टि करना v10.4.0+
Cloud Firestore v10.4.0+
Cloud Functions v10.4.0+
क्लाउड से मैसेज v10.4.0+
Cloud Storage v10.4.0+
Crashlytics v10.4.0+
डाइनैमिक लिंक
रीयल टाइम डेटाबेस v10.4.0+
Remote Config v10.4.0+

Google सेवाएं – कॉन्फ़िगरेशन फ़ाइलें

Firebase को अपने Unity प्रोजेक्ट में जोड़ने के लिए, आपको एक Firebase जोड़ना होगा कॉन्फ़िगरेशन फ़ाइल:

  • Apple प्लैटफ़ॉर्म के लिए: GoogleService-Info.plist जोड़ें.
  • Android के लिए: google-services.json जोड़ें.
  • डेस्कटॉप के लिए: की है, जिन्हें आप डेवलप कर रहे हैं.

अगर आपको एक ही ऐप्लिकेशन में एक से ज़्यादा Firebase प्रोजेक्ट का इस्तेमाल करना है, तो इस लिंक पर जाएं एक से ज़्यादा विकल्प कॉन्फ़िगर करने का दस्तावेज़ प्रोजेक्ट चुनें.

Firebase Unity SDK के लिए ओपन सोर्स संसाधन

Firebase, ओपन सोर्स डेवलपमेंट का समर्थन करता है. हम योगदान देने और सुझाव/राय दें या शिकायत करें.

Firebase SDK टूल

ओपन सोर्स Unity SDK हमारे GitHub में उपलब्ध हैं डेटा स्टोर करने की जगह के लिए.

हम Firebase के लिए यूनिटी SDK टूल कैसे बनाते हैं, इसके बारे में नीचे दी गई जानकारी पढ़ें:

  • Unity SDK टूल, ओपन सोर्स पर सबसे ऊपर बनाए जाते हैं C++ SDK टूल.
  • C++ SDK टूल, ओपन सोर्स पर आधारित होते हैं iOS SDK टूल और Android SDK टूल.

क्विकस्टार्ट सैंपल

Firebase, इन डिवाइसों पर Firebase API के लिए क्विकस्टार्ट सैंपल का कलेक्शन बनाए रखता है एकता. हमारे सार्वजनिक Firebase GitHub में ये क्विकस्टार्ट खोजें क्विकस्टार्ट रिपॉज़िटरी के लिए भी इस्तेमाल किया जा सकता है.

हर क्विकस्टार्ट को Unity में खोला जा सकता है. इसके बाद, उन्हें मोबाइल डिवाइस पर या इसमें चलाया जा सकता है Unity एडिटर को ऐक्सेस किया जा सकता है. या आप इन क्विकस्टार्ट का इस्तेमाल उदाहरण कोड के रूप में Firebase SDK टूल.

मेकाहैम्स्टर

MechaHamster एक ओपन सोर्स गेम है जो Unity में बना है. यह गेम रिलीज़ किए गए गेम में Firebase की सुविधाएं, जिनमें Google Analytics, पुष्टि करना, रीयलटाइम डेटाबेस, क्लाउड से मैसेज, Crashlytics, रिमोट कॉन्फ़िगरेशन, Cloud Storage, Cloud Functions, और टेस्ट लैब. यह हमारी वेबसाइट पर उपलब्ध है Firebase GitHub डेटा स्टोर करने की जगह के लिए.

Firebase यूनिटी सलूशन

Firebase Unity सलूशन एक रिपॉज़िटरी है, जिसमें कई ओपन सोर्स शामिल हैं Unity डेवलपर को Firebase से सामान्य टास्क पूरे करने में मदद करने वाली सुविधाएं. मौजूदा प्लान समाधानों में, लीडरबोर्ड को लागू करने की सुविधा के साथ-साथ कॉन्टेंट बनाने और सिंक करने की सुविधा भी शामिल है Firebase रिमोट कॉन्फ़िगरेशन कॉन्फ़िगरेशन को सीधे Unity एडिटर से ऐक्सेस किया जा सकता है. यह Firebase GitHub में उपलब्ध है डेटा स्टोर करने की जगह के लिए.